

/* Start:/local/templates/main_new/components/bitrix/catalog/shelving.catalog/bitrix/catalog.element/avtomatizatsiya_sklada/style.css?17502391642183*/
.menu-avtosklad ul.main-menu li {
   width: 19.74%;
}

@media (max-width: 1200px) {
    .menu-avtosklad ul.main-menu li {
        width: 32.4%;
    }
}

@media (max-width: 800px) {
    .menu-avtosklad ul.main-menu li {
        width: 100%;
    }
}

:not(.menu-avtosklad).content-1024 .menu_container.header-flooring-menu {
   display: none;
}

:not(.menu-avtosklad).content-1024.footer-flooring-menu {
   display: none;
}

.list4 .list>li:before {
   border: none;
   background-color: initial;
}

.list4 .list>li {
   padding-left: 0;
}

#catalog .slider-block {
   margin-top: 0;
}

.slider-block .content-slider {
   margin-top: 0px;
}

.block-3 .flex .col .icon {
    width: 104px;
    height: 104px;
    background-size: contain;
    background-repeat: no-repeat;
}

.block-3 .flex .col .icon.icon-6 {
    background-image: url(/local/templates/main_new/images/icon/project2.png);
}

.block-3 .flex .col .icon.icon-7 {
    background-image: url(/local/templates/main_new/images/icon/closure2.png);
}

.block-3 .flex .col .icon.icon-8 {
    background-image: url(/local/templates/main_new/images/icon/truck2.png);
}

.block-3 .flex .col .icon.icon-9 {
    background-image: url(/local/templates/main_new/images/icon/preferences2.png);
}

.block-3 .flex .col .icon.icon-10 {
    background-image: url(/local/templates/main_new/images/icon/education2.png);
}

.anchor:before {
   display: block;
   content: "";
   height: 125px;
   margin: -125px 0 0;
}

@media (max-width: 1024px) {
    .anchor:before {
         height: 65px;
         margin: -65px 0 0;
    }
}

@media (max-width: 766px) {
    .anchor:before {
         height: 0;
         margin: 0;
    }
}

#catalog .catalog-detail__product-image-wrapper {
   max-width: 600px;
}

#catalog.catalog-detail__tech {
   margin-bottom: 0;
}

#service {
   margin-top: 0;
}

.block-9 .gallery_block_shelving {
   max-width: 1000px;
}

div.footer {
   margin-top: 40px;
}

.content-1024 h2 {
   font-size: 26px;
}
.block_text_vid .slider-block {
   max-width: 800px;
   margin-left: auto;
   margin-right: auto;
}

/* End */


/* Start:/local/templates/main_new/components/itrack/page.block/flooring.manufacture.video/style.css?17508598193506*/
.manufacture-video__container {
    display: -webkit-box;
    display: -webkit-flex;
    display: -ms-flexbox;
    display: flex;
    padding: 66px 6% 54px;
    background-image: url("/local/templates/.default/assets/images/flooring/manufacture_video_bg.jpg");
    background-position: center;
    background-repeat: no-repeat;
    background-size: cover;
}
.manufacture-video__title {
    -webkit-box-flex: 0;
    -webkit-flex: 0 0 30%;
    -ms-flex: 0 0 30%;
    flex: 0 0 30%;
    padding-right: 4.5%;
}
.manufacture-video__h2 {
    display: block;
    padding: 40px 61px 87px 31px;
    margin: 0;
    border-top: 4px solid #c6213c;
    background-color: #f3f3f3;
    font-size: 32px;
    font-weight: 700;
    font-family: 'DIN Pro', sans-serif;
    line-height: 1.28125;
    letter-spacing: 0;
    text-transform: uppercase;
}
.manufacture-video__preview {
    position: relative;
    -webkit-box-flex: 1;
    -webkit-flex: 1;
    -ms-flex: 1;
    flex: 1;
}
.manufacture-video__link:before {
    /*content: url("data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iMzIiIGhlaWdodD0iNDgiIHZpZXdCb3g9IjAgMCAzMiA0OCIgZmlsbD0ibm9uZSIgeG1sbnM9Imh0dHA6Ly93d3cudzMub3JnLzIwMDAvc3ZnIj4KPHBhdGggZD0iTTMxLjA0IDIxLjk2OTFMNC4xNiAwLjU0NzIxMkMzLjM5MiAtMC4wMzcwMjI1IDIuMzY3OTkgLTAuMTY2ODUyIDEuNDcxOTkgMC4yMjI2MzdDMC41NzU5OTIgMC42NzcwNDEgMCAxLjU4NTg1IDAgMi41NTk1N1Y0NS40MDM0QzAgNDYuMzc3MSAwLjU3NTk5MiA0Ny4yODU5IDEuNDcxOTkgNDcuNzQwM0MxLjg1NTk5IDQ3LjkzNTEgMi4yNCA0OCAyLjU2IDQ4QzMuMTM2IDQ4IDMuNzEyIDQ3LjgwNTMgNC4xNiA0Ny40MTU4TDMxLjA0IDI1Ljk5MzhDMzEuNjggMjUuNDc0NSAzMiAyNC43NjA1IDMyIDIzLjk4MTVDMzIgMjMuMjAyNSAzMS42MTYgMjIuNDIzNSAzMS4wNCAyMS45NjkxWk01LjEyIDQwLjA4MDRWNy44ODI2TDI1LjI4IDIzLjk4MTVMNS4xMiA0MC4wODA0WiIgZmlsbD0id2hpdGUiLz4KPC9zdmc+Cg==");*/
    content: '';
    background-image: url(/local/templates/shelving/images/play.svg);
    position: absolute;
    top: -webkit-calc(50% - 80px);
    top: calc(50% - 80px);
    left: -webkit-calc(50% - 80px);
    left: calc(50% - 80px);
    display: -webkit-box;
    display: -webkit-flex;
    display: -ms-flexbox;
    display: flex;
    -webkit-box-pack: center;
    -webkit-justify-content: center;
    -ms-flex-pack: center;
    justify-content: center;
    -webkit-box-align: center;
    -webkit-align-items: center;
    -ms-flex-align: center;
    align-items: center;
    width: 160px;
    height: 160px;
    padding-top: 10px;
    padding-left: 15px;
    border-radius: 50%;
    background-color: #c3243f;
    cursor: pointer;
}
.manufacture-video__img {
    width: 100%;
    height: 490px;
    -o-object-fit: cover;
    object-fit: cover;
    -o-object-position: center;
    object-position: center;
}

@media (max-width: 1100px) {
    .manufacture-video__container {
        flex-direction: column;
    }
    .manufacture-video__title {
        padding-right: 0;
        margin-bottom: 20px;
    }
    .manufacture-video__h2 {
        padding: 50px 30px;
        font-size: 24px;
    }
}

@media (max-width: 767px) {
    .manufacture-video__h2 {
        padding: 15px 15px 20px;
        font-size: 16px;
    }
    .manufacture-video__container {
        padding: 38px 15px 15px;
    }
    .manufacture-video__img {
        height: 48vw;
    }
    .manufacture-video__link:before {
        top: calc(50% - 8vw);
        left: calc(50% - 8vw);
        width: 16vw;
        height: 16vw;
    }
}

.fancybox-slide--iframe .fancybox-content {
   max-width: 100%;
}
/* End */


/* Start:/local/templates/main_new/components/itrack/page.block/pict.text.two.column/style.css?1688031461654*/
.pict-text {
    display: flex;
	/*display: block;*/
    flex-wrap: wrap;
    justify-content: space-between;
}
.pict-text__picture {
    display: flex;
    justify-content: center;
    align-items: center;
    width: 250px;
    /*border: 1px solid #f1f1f1;*/
	/*float: left;*/
}
.pict-text__text {
	width: calc(100% - 280px);
	/*width: 100% !important;*/
}
.pict-text__text h2 {
    margin: 1.2em 0 0.83em;
}
.pict-text__img {
    height: auto;
	max-width: 100%;
}
/*section.section.block-1 .pict-text {
    align-items: start !important;
}*/
@media only screen and (max-width: 768px){
.pict-text__picture,.content-text{
	width: 100%;
}
}/* END 960px */
/* End */


/* Start:/local/templates/main_new/components/itrack/page.block/flooring.manufacture.banner/style.css?16273910351802*/
.section.manufacture-banner {
    /*padding-top: 5px;*/
}
.manufacture-banner__container {
    position: relative;
    height: 600px;
}
.manufacture-banner__img {
    width: 100%;
    height: 100%;
    -o-object-fit: cover;
    object-fit: cover;
    -o-object-position: center;
    object-position: center;
}
.manufacture-banner__label {
    position: absolute;
    left: 0;
    bottom: 0;
    max-width: 65%;
    padding: 42px 90px 15px;
    background-color: #f3f3f3;
    font-family: 'DIN Pro', sans-serif;
    line-height: 1.28125;
}
.manufacture-banner__title {
    margin: 0;
    font-size: 32px;
    font-weight: 700;
    text-transform: uppercase;
    letter-spacing: 0;
}
.element-banner .manufacture-banner__title {
    font-size: 40px;
    line-height: 1.3;
}
.manufacture-banner__text {
    margin-top: 40px;
    font-size: 16px;
    color: #37393f;
    letter-spacing: 0;
}
.manufacture-banner__footer {
    margin: 40px 100px 0;
    font-size: 16px;
    color: #37393f;
    line-height: 1.25;
}
.manufacture-banner__footer h4 {
    margin: 0 0 20px;
    font-size: 18px;
    line-height: 1.27777;
}

@media (max-width: 1100px) {
    .manufacture-banner__label {
        max-width: 80%;
        padding: 51px 30px 53px;
    }
    .manufacture-banner__title,.element-banner .manufacture-banner__title {
        font-size: 24px;
        line-height: 30px;
    }
}

@media (max-width: 767px) {
    .manufacture-banner__container {
        height: auto;
    }
    .manufacture-banner__label {
        position: relative;
        max-width: 100%;
        padding: 31px 15px 33px;
        margin-top: -5px;
    }
    .manufacture-banner__title,.element-banner .manufacture-banner__title {
        font-size: 16px;
        line-height: 22px;
    }
	.manufacture-banner__text{margin-top: 20px;}
}
/* End */


/* Start:/local/templates/main_new/components/itrack/page.block/flooring.accordion/style.css?16273910351989*/
.section-accordion .section__title {
    margin-bottom: 50px;
}
.accordion__item {
    margin-bottom: 10px;
}
.accordion__title {
    position: relative;
    display: block;
    width: 100%;
    padding: 30px 75px 30px 30px;
    background-color: #4f525a;
    font-family: 'DIN Pro', sans-serif;
    font-weight: 700;
    font-size: 18px;
    line-height: 1.27777;
    text-align: center;
    color: #fff;
    cursor: pointer;
}
.accordion__title:before {
    content: url("data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iMjIiIGhlaWdodD0iMTMiIHZpZXdCb3g9IjAgMCAyMiAxMyIgZmlsbD0ibm9uZSIgeG1sbnM9Imh0dHA6Ly93d3cudzMub3JnLzIwMDAvc3ZnIj4NCiAgICA8cGF0aCBkPSJNMTAuOTk3NiAxM0MxMC41ODA0IDEzIDEwLjIwMTIgMTIuODQ3MSA5Ljg5NzgyIDEyLjU0MTRMMC40MTcxNDEgMi42MDM5M0MwLjE1MTY4MiAyLjI5ODE3IC04LjM3NDgzZS0wOCAxLjkxNTk0IC02LjcwNDE0ZS0wOCAxLjUzMzczQy00Ljg2NjM5ZS0wOCAxLjExMzMgMC4xNTE2OTUgMC43MzEwOCAwLjQ1NTA3OCAwLjQyNTMxM0MxLjA2MTg0IC0wLjE0ODAwMSAyLjAwOTkxIC0wLjE0ODAxIDIuNjE2NjcgMC40NjM1MjVMMTAuOTk3NiA5LjI1NDMzTDE5LjM3ODUgMC40NjM1MjVDMTkuOTQ3MyAtMC4xNDgwMDkgMjAuOTMzMyAtMC4xNDggMjEuNTQwMSAwLjQyNTMxNEMyMi4xNDY4IDAuOTk4NjI3IDIyLjE0NjggMS45OTI0IDIxLjU3OCAyLjYwMzkzTDEyLjA5NzMgMTIuNTQxNEMxMS43OTM5IDEyLjg0NzEgMTEuNDE0NyAxMyAxMC45OTc2IDEzWiIgZmlsbD0id2hpdGUiLz4NCjwvc3ZnPg0K");
    position: absolute;
    top: calc(50% - 11px);
    right: 6.4%;
}
.is-open .accordion__title:before {
    transform: rotate(180deg);
}
.accordion__page {
    height: 0;
    overflow: hidden;
}
.is-open .accordion__page {
    height: auto;
}
.accordion__content {
    padding: 10px 0;
}
.accordion__content table {
    width: 100%;
}
.accordion__content table th,
.accordion__content table td {
    padding: 20px 6.5%;
    text-align: left;
    font-size: 16px;
    line-height: 1.375;
    font-weight: normal;
}
.accordion__content table td:not(.no-border) {
    border-bottom: 1px solid #c0c0c0;
}
.accordion__content table th {
    background-color: #eaeaea;
}
.accordion__content table th b {
    font-family: 'DIN Pro', sans-serif;
}
/* End */
/* /local/templates/main_new/components/bitrix/catalog/shelving.catalog/bitrix/catalog.element/avtomatizatsiya_sklada/style.css?17502391642183 */
/* /local/templates/main_new/components/itrack/page.block/flooring.manufacture.video/style.css?17508598193506 */
/* /local/templates/main_new/components/itrack/page.block/pict.text.two.column/style.css?1688031461654 */
/* /local/templates/main_new/components/itrack/page.block/flooring.manufacture.banner/style.css?16273910351802 */
/* /local/templates/main_new/components/itrack/page.block/flooring.accordion/style.css?16273910351989 */
